Description
The Health Information Technology program allows students to experience the best of three emerging fields to include business management, information technology and health care. Students learn how to work in a variety of medical facilities and the importance of patient health information. They learn to adhere to the standards that ensure quality, integrity and protection of patient health information. Students receive specialized training and hands-on practice in subject matter that includes medical terminology, electronic health records, health insurance, patient billing, medical coding, financial operations and HIPAA compliance. Students have an opportunity to work with emerging technologies, experience hands-on applications in completing real-world projects and master the use of electronic management systems.

Employment Options
The following list is associated with the approved SOC (Standard Occupational Classification) for this program and does not necessarily represent immediate opportunities; additional training may be required for some options listed.
Admissions Coordinator, Billing Coordinator, Health Unit Coordinator, Medical Office Specialist, Medical Secretary, Patient Coordinator, Physician Office Specialist, Unit Secretary, Unit Support Representative, Ward Clerk – Approximate Pay Potential: $11-26 per hour (O*NET source: 43-6013.00 - Medical Secretaries and Administrative Assistants):
